Recently i bought a 32 inch Panasonic LCD which i decided was too small for the room and at the same time i bought an equivelant stand from Alphason.

The stand is an Alphason AD3/67-LCD, the info from Alphason`s site says that the stand can accomodate upto 37 inch. The info also says that the top shelf will accomodate 97 kg as its 8mm plate glass.

The tv i am planning putting on this stand is a Panasonic TH42PZ70 which weighs 42 kg according to the panasonic site, all i can see is the tv will have a slight overhang at the edges which is no problem and the tv base will comfortably fit on the stand.

Is this ok to do as the weight of the tv falls comfortably into the max weight of what the top shelf can hold, its just with Alphason saying the stand can accomodate upto 37 inch which has thrown me a bit yet the top shelf can take double the weight of the tv that i am planning on putting on this stand.
